`On October 28, 2011, applicant filed a proposed amendment
`
`to its application Serial No. 77044437, with opposer's written
`
`consent, and opposer's withdrawal without prejudice of the
`
`opposition, contingent upon entry of the amendment. By the
`
`proposed amendment, applicant seeks to delete the goods and
`
`services in International Classes 9 and 38 in their entirety
`
`and change the identification of goods and services in
`
`International Classes 16, 35 and 36 only as follows:

`The identification of goods in classes 3, 5, 8, 21, 25, 29,
`
`30, 31, 32 and 41 remains unchanged.
`
`Upon consideration of the proposed amendment to the
`
`identification of the goods and services in International
`
`
`
`3
`
`
`
`Opposition No. 91197815
`
`Classes 16, 35 and 36, the Board finds that the amendment is
`
`clearly limiting in nature as required by Trademark Rule
`
`2.71(b), and because opposer consents thereto, it is approved
`
`and entered. See Trademark Rule 2.133(a).
`
`With regard to the goods and services in International
`
`Classes 9 and 38, applicant seeks to delete International
`
`Classes 9 and 38 in its entirety. In an opposition to an
`
`application having multiple classes, if the applicant files a
`
`request to amend the application to delete an opposed class,
`
`the request for amendment is, in effect, an abandonment of
`
`the application with respect to that class, and is governed
`
`by Trademark Rule 2.135. In view thereof, and because
`
`opposer consents thereto, application Serial No. 77044437
`
`stands abandoned with respect to International Classes 9
`
`and 38.
`
`The contingency in opposer's withdrawal having now been
`
`met, the opposition is dismissed without prejudice.
